Let's slice into another exciting pizza adventure! Today's destination is NorthBound, located in the charming town of Souderton, just a short drive north of Lansdale. While I've visited this restaurant before, this time I was eager to indulge in their pizza creations.
I opted for the Meat Lovers Pizza ($16), a Detroit-style pie with a unique twist: the cheese was nestled underneath the toppings. The pizza was generously topped with house-made sausage, crispy bacon, savory pepperoni, garlic, and crushed red peppers for a fiery kick.
One thing to note is that the pizza size is perfect for sharing with a group of four, ensuring that everyone can savor each mouthwatering slice. Personally, I devoured two slices but had to take the rest home as we also ordered the delicious Sexy Fries and entrées.
What sets Detroit-style pizza apart is its crispy golden edges, and NorthBound's version certainly did not disappoint. Each bite was a burst of flavors from the toppings, and the crushed red pepper flakes provided just the right amount of heat.
